NIU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2023 in Review

64 of the 6,302 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Niu Technologies (NIU) for Q3 2023, worth a combined $27.7M — down 35% from $42.6M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 11 funds closed out of NIU and 6 opened new positions — a net loss of 5 holders — while 18 trimmed existing stakes and 19 added.

The largest buyer was Walleye Capital, opening a new position worth an estimated $543K. The largest seller was Deutsche Bank, exiting entirely with an estimated $2.41M sold.
